1900c Bird's Eye View of Port Phillip and Corio BayA reproduction of a map published around 1900 showing Port Phillip Bay and the towns and places that surround the Bay. The view is from Melbourne looking south. All text HotPress The notes from the State Library tell us that this image is a "Pictorial map looking south, marked with steamers routes and nautical miles." Published by McCarron, Bird & Co, around 1900. This is a digitally retouched reproduction of the original held by the National Library
